CHARSPINE OCT System

February 24, 2018 By SPINEMarketGroup

The CHARSPINE OCT system was developed for the treatment of diseases and injuries of the occipito-cervico-thoracic spine through stabilization of the operated segment.The stabilization is performed through posterior approach, with use of specialized instruments and a number of implants included in the system, such as: rods, screws, hooks, occipital plates and various types of connectors.

Features:

  • Small diameter and low profile of the screw head and occipital plate connectors, wide range of rod spacing on the occipital plate, contourable occipital plates, two types of occipital plates, multiangular positioning of the occipital screws in occipital plates,
  • 3 diameters of screws: 3.5, 4.0 and 4.5mm,
    • wide range of screws lengths,
    • partially threaded screws available,
    • self-tapping polyaxial screws,
    • screws diameters colour-coded (colours correspond to the markers on compati- ble instruments)
    • special grooves on the ball joint of the tulip head that increase stable angular locking.
  • Implant material: titanium alloy acc. to ISO 5832
  • Wide range of adjustment of transverse connectors,
    • lateral (offset) connectors available,
    • 3 types of axial and parallel connectors,
    • wide range of rod lengths,two types of hooks
  • The undercut thread profile of the locking screw prevents the arms of the polyaxial screw head from parting,
    • the screw offers 90° angulation,
    • tulip heads in the occipital plate offer 20° angulation in the plane of the plate,
    • locking screws tightened up with a 3.3Nm torque wrench,
    • the same locking screw for polyaxial screws, hooks and occipital plate,
    • V-groove shape of the tulip socket for optimal three-point locking of the rod,

About ChM

ChM sp. z o.o. established by Mikołaj Charkiewicz, has been operating on the market continuously since 1981. The company is located in the north-eastern part of Poland in the ecologically clean area of the European Union.
